Expressways and railway services across Guangdong Province have resumed normal operations following heavy downpours brought by Tropical Storm Noul. The severe weather system caused temporary disruptions to local transportation networks, requiring suspensions to ensure passenger safety. Following infrastructure safety inspections and clearing operations by local authorities, key transport routes and train services have reopened as weather conditions stabilized across the region.
- Heavy rainfall from Tropical Storm Noul caused transportation disruptions across Guangdong Province.
- Expressways and rail lines experienced temporary suspensions during the peak of the storm.
- Operations and travel routes have been fully restored following safety assessments.
